This is annotated to response to stress, and although the S. cerevisiae gene is implicated in response to salt stress this isn't evident in fission yeast.
This is probably too general a mapping (response to stress) we don't usually make GO annotations unless we know the specific stress involved.

    There are lots but I'll close this one. I don't think this is a very useful term to map to. It seems that a few of these KW might be added just on the basis of increased expression in respons e to some stress. We wouldn't use the to make a GO annotation so I don't think its useful to make a GO mapping from them either.

    Yes, good point, this term should only be used for electronic annotations when nothing more specific can be found for a large number of gene products. This isn't the case for keywords as they are applied to individual proteins. I have deleted the mapping.
